As everyone knows, the City Council Meeting was tonight, it lasted almost 5 hours. Some Council Members spoke in favor of saving part to all of the facade but most concerns were with traffic and parking. The Council did not approve demo permits for any of the buildings tonight. However, they did approve the overall proposed project pending traffic studies and mitigation - they are going to do traffic studies which will be discussed tentatively at the September 22nd Council meeting. Honestly, it was a bit confusing, even some of the Council members and their staff were a little confused about where the Council stood and what exactly they wanted to happen next. But we do know the traffic studies might affect the overall size of the project, which might affect the developers willingness to save more of the facade. (Admittedly, this is a long shot.) And Save the SMB Streamline Moderne is still fighting though, along with other local preservation groups (especially Los Angeles Conservancy). Some of the great things that happened tonight - we found out there were close to 200 letters written in support of the building; there were about 30-40 people who spoke in support; and Welton Beckets son, Bruce Becket surprised us by showing up at the meeting- he spoke personally about how, when they drove past the building, his father would tell him how important the building was and he said, as an architect, the building would be relatively easy to incorporate into the proposed new development.
